Biography

three-body, solid, polished, inclined bezel, lapidated lugs. silver dial with painted roman numerals, outer minutes and 1/5th seconds track with Arabic 5-minute/seconds markers, outer black telemeter scale, subsidiary dials for the seconds and 30-minute register. Cal. 30 CH, rhodium-plated, decoration, 18 jewels, monometallic balance, shock-absorber, self-compensating Breguet balance spring. Dial, case and movement signed. Diam. 36 mm. Thickness 13 mm.
